Immediate Action and Assessment

Within hours of your call to (833) 710-2743, our team mobilizes to your location. We perform an thorough evaluation using moisture meters, infrared cameras, and other diagnostic tools to determine the full extent of the damage. This isn’t just about visible flooding – we identify water that’s migrated into wall cavities, beneath flooring, and into structural components.

We categorize the water source, which is vital for proper treatment. Clean water from supply lines requires different handling than gray water from appliances or black water from sewage backups. Each category demands particular procedures to ensure your property is sanitary.

The Hidden Expense of Delayed Water Damage Response

Every hour that passes after water damage occurs increases both the restoration cost and the likelihood of irreversible harm. Within the first day, water begins deteriorating building materials, drywall starts crumbling, metal begins corroding, and mold spores start germinating. By 48 hours, mold colonies become visible, wood begins swelling and warping, and electrical systems face corrosion damage.

What should we do immediately after discovering water damage before your team arrives at our 37310 location?

If safe to do so, shut off the water source if it’s from a plumbing failure, and turn off electricity to affected areas to prevent electrical hazards. Move valuable inventory, equipment, or documents to dry areas if you can do so safely and quickly. Do not use regular household vacuums to remove water as this creates electrical hazards. Avoid walking through standing water if electrical outlets or equipment might be submerged. Document the damage with photos and videos for your insurance claim. Will our business insurance cover commercial water damage restoration services in Tennessee?

Most commercial property insurance policies cover sudden and accidental water damage, such as burst pipes, roof leaks from storms, or appliance malfunctions. However, coverage varies significantly between policies, and some situations like gradual leaks or lack of maintenance may not be covered. We recommend reviewing your specific policy or contacting your insurance agent about your coverage. Why is professional structural drying more important than just removing standing water from our commercial property?

Removing standing water is only the first step – the real challenge is extracting moisture that has absorbed into walls, floors, ceiling cavities, and structural components throughout your 37310 building. Materials like drywall, insulation, wood framing, and concrete can hold significant moisture even after visible water is gone. This hidden moisture creates the perfect environment for mold growth, causes wood rot, leads to metal corrosion, and compromises structural integrity over time.
